Why You Need a Free VPN for Russia

When it comes to navigating the internet in Russia, having a reliable Free VPN for Russia is essential. The Russian government has implemented strict regulations that limit access to various websites and online services, making it challenging for users to enjoy a free and open internet experience. A VPN, or Virtual Private Network, can help bypass these restrictions while ensuring your online privacy and security.

One of the primary reasons to use a VPN in Russia is to protect your internet freedom. With a VPN, you can access content that might otherwise be blocked, such as certain social media platforms, news websites, and streaming services. This allows you to stay informed and connected without worrying about government surveillance or censorship.

Another critical benefit of using a VPN is data encryption. When you connect to the internet through a VPN, your data is encrypted, making it difficult for third parties to intercept and monitor your online activities. This is especially important in Russia, where internet surveillance is a significant concern. By encrypting your data, you can ensure that your personal information remains secure, even when using public Wi-Fi networks.

Moreover, a VPN can help you maintain your anonymity while browsing the web. Without a VPN, your internet service provider and government agencies can easily track your online activities. However, with a VPN, your IP address is masked, making it appear as though you are accessing the internet from a different location. This added layer of security is crucial for anyone concerned about their online privacy in Russia.
